Course Description
This course will introduce the electrical and mechanical aspects of EVs, including the fundamentals, design, control, modeling, battery and other energy storage, electric propulsion systems. It will cover vehicle dynamics, energy sources, electric propulsion systems, regenerative braking, parallel and series hybrid electric vehicle (HEV) design, EV charging and infrastructure, impacts to environment and economy, and practical design considerations.
Intended Learning Outcomes
CILO-1: Apply fundamental knowledge on electrical and mechanical aspects for the systems in Evs.
CILO-2: Identify and analyze systems in EVs including vehicle dynamics, energy sources, electric propulsion systems, regenerative braking, etc.
CILO-3: Design the EVs for practical use with consideration about EV charging and infrastructure, impacts to environment and economy.
